Top 10 Indian Monuments To See...


Taj Mahal
Taj Mahal is a world heritage monuments whose fame is not dependent on any body's vigilance. Located in Agra, Taj Mahal is a famous wonder of the world and tourists from all over the cosmos come to experience the eternal love that Taj boasts about.

Khajuraho Temples, Madhya Pradesh
They are the most unique temples in the world that highlight erotic sculptures. The best time to see this temple attraction is in the month of February when the annual Khajuraho dance festival is in full swing.

Umaid Bhawan Palace, Udaipur
Umaid Bhawan palace in Rajasthan is a famous historical monuments that today has been converted into a palace hotel. This palace is the largest private residence of the world and staying there is an experience incomparable.

India Gate, Delhi
A famous colonial monument in Delhi, India gate is a war memorial. Tourists are recommended to go boating in the nearby ponds and tasting the tangy cuisine like Bhel puri and Pani puri should not be missed either.

Ajanta and Ellora Caves, Maharashtra
the 100 caves of Ajanta and 17 caves of Ellora, near to Aurangabad, are the examples of harmony between Hinduism, Buddhism and Jainism. Belonging to the 4th century, these caves are world heritage sites as well.

Churches of Goa, Goa
Famous as World heritage sites, the churches of Goa are famous for their Portuguese influence. Best time to visit the Churches of Goa is during the various feasts and festivals when Goa is overflowing with tourists.

Lotus Temple, Delhi
Shaped like a Lotus, this is one of the four Bahai temples in the world. Located in the heart of Delhi, Lotus temple has many attractions like emerald pools and lush gardens. This is a secular temple and does not have any idols or deities.

Hampi Temples, Karnataka
Hampi Temples are one of the grandest temple structures built anywhere in India. Listed among the UNESCO world heritage sties, heritage site of Hampi has more than 500 temple complexes, of which Vithala Temple, Virupaksha Temple and Hazara Rama Temple are the most famous.

Akshardham Temple, Delhi
Akshardham Temple in Delhi is truly one of the most eye catching wonders in India. Akshardham Temple is brimming with exquisite carvings all over and inside that are as beautiful or even better than the ones in Ahmedabad Akshardham Temple.

Red Fort, Delhi
Red Fort is the newest addition from India in the list of UNESCO world Heritage sites. A symbol of power and royalty from its beginning, the huge complex of Red Fort houses many museums that prove to be a window to our rich past and heritage.
